    Pros: The view is stunning. The house is very pretty, cozy, and clean.Major con: The drive is way worse than I imagined. It’s really scary. And I’m not talking fun & adventurous, I’m talking terrifying and panic attack inducing. It’s extremely steep with lots of hairpin, blind turns, and at times you are literally driving a few feet away from a sheer cliff, with no guardrail. There are multiple points where if you lost control of the car you would literally drive off a cliff. The driveway to get to the house was also very steep (45 degrees), and has a hairpin turn at the top and bottom.Tips: The easiest way up is Cambell Lead, followed by Ski Mountain Road, with the scariest being Wiley Oakley. Do not even attempt to turn left to go up the driveway. Instead, drive past the house, find a driveway to turn around, and then go up the driveway straight on. If you don’t have four wheel drive, use the low gear. Stop by the grocery store before you make the first drive up so you don’t have to go right back down. Minor cons: The bathrooms. The main issue is that they have 2 doors which open into the tiny room, so the doors constantly crash into each other. Blinds were difficult to open, and one didn’t stay up at all. Outdoor furniture could use a refresh. When the pullout bed is open it gets very tight and the mattress was also stained. The house only provides 4 rolls of prison quality TP, 1 roll of paper towels, and 2 each of travel size shower toiletries and laundry/dish pods.
